At least 77% of Indians are optimistic of an economic recovery and business revival, reveals a survey by digital lending platform IndiaLends on 1,700 individuals. Findings of the survey show that 27% respondents believes a turnaround may happen in the next three months.

IndiaLends conducted a survey in November to capture the current mood of the nation during the festive season. Both the salaried and self-employed from Tier I and II cities took part in the survey. “Nearly 28% felt it could take anywhere between six months to a year, an indication that people were still weighing in on the pandemic,” the survey says.

At least 71% of the respondents has a plan to take a personal loan in the next three to six months, the survey says. They cited two- and four-wheelers, business startups, household durables, electronic gadgets and home renovation as the mains reasons for opting personal loans.
